Kinoni Barcode Reader: Kinoni Barcode Reader is a lightweight, easy-to-use barcode scanning application for Windows. It can scan and decode most 1D and 2D barcode types from images, PDFs, and live camera feeds. Useful for inventory management, data collection, and more.

Wakelet: Wakelet is a free platform that allows users to collect, organize, and share content. It can be used to curate resources, take notes, make moodboards, and more. Wakelet makes it easy to gather images, videos, links, documents, and text content into visually appealing collections.

Kinoni Barcode Reader Features
  • Scan barcodes from images, PDFs, and live camera feeds
  • Supports most common 1D and 2D barcode types
  • Lightweight and easy to use interface
  • Export scanned data to CSV, Excel, text files
  • Configurable scan settings and filters
  • Batch scanning for multiple barcodes
  • Supports keyboard shortcuts for fast scanning
  • Scans barcodes at any angle or orientation

Wakelet Features
  • Save content from any website
  • Organize content into collections
  • Share collections publicly or privately
  • Collaborate on collections with others
  • Available on web, iOS and Android
  • Browser extension for easy saving
  • Upload images and documents
  • Add text notes
  • Custom branding and themes
  • Analytics on collection views
